Practical Designer Notes
Before incorporating Jesus Saves Goalkeeper Mode Sublimation into your designs, consider the following practical tips:
- Test on Real Packaging Mockups: Always test the graphic on real packaging mockups to ensure it looks great in the final product.
- Check Black and White Usage: Verify how the graphic looks in black and white to ensure it remains effective in different printing scenarios.
- Preview on Small Labels: Preview the graphic on small labels to ensure it is still legible and impactful at smaller sizes.
- Test with Brand Colors: Experiment with the graphic using your brand colors to ensure it complements your overall color scheme.
- Compare with Competitor Packaging: Compare your design with competitor packaging to ensure it stands out and is unique.
- Check Print Quality and PNG Transparency: Ensure the graphic prints well and check the transparency of the PNG file to avoid any background issues.
- Inspect SVG or Vector Editability: If available, inspect the SVG or vector version for easy editing and customization.
- Test with Different Font Styles: Test the graphic beside serif, sans serif, script, handwritten, and display font styles to see how it integrates with your typography.
- Confirm Commercial Licensing: Always confirm the commercial licensing before using the graphic for client work, business branding, or physical product sales.
